How The Workers’ Comp Process Works in Minnesota

1

First Report of Injury

The first step in initiating your worker’s comp claim.

2

Notice of Liability

Review your Notice of Primary Liability Determination and average weekly wage.

3

Review of Benefits

Review workers’ comp benefits such as medical coverage, temporary/permanent benefits, and rehab.

4

IME

Receive an Independent Medical Examination (IME), a critical evaluation during your claim.

5

Intent to Discontinue Benefits

You receive a “Notice of Intent to Discontinue Benefits” from your employer.
